I just wanna clear this up before I go screwing things up. I have a bunch of unused samples that have saved after I go Save Entire Memory. Now I want to delete them. When I tried this I went to one of my programs and I hit purge. It said that there were 16 unused sample so I hit Do It to delete the samples. Then I resaved and the next time I loaded the song, everything got messed up. Do I have to Purge before I save for it to work? Or did I just do something wrong?

when you purge samples it delets ALL samples not used in ONE of the programs loaded up. say you load a program but u dont use it so u wanna free ur memory.

delete that program. (select it then hit window then delete)

then purge.

did u overwrite the original folder?
i experienced problems with overwriting.
now i always save as described below:

create a new folder after purging and save
the entire memory to the new folder.
after that load the project to check it and if it works delete
the original folder where the unused samples are.
